Q:What is the cheapest way to ship a car internationally?
The cheapest way to ship a car internationally is generally Roll-on/Roll-off (RORO), where cars drive onto and off the ship, costing around $900-$2,500+ depending on destination, as it avoids packaging and crane costs. For more protection, Shared Container shipping (grouping cars) is the next cheapest, while booking through platforms like Shiply or using companies with price matching, like SGT Auto Transport or Sherpa, can also find competitive rates.
Q:Can I buy a car in Mexico and bring it to the US?
Yes, you can buy a car in Mexico and bring it to the U.S., but it's complicated and often only practical if the vehicle is over 25 years old, as newer cars must meet strict U.S. EPA (emissions) and NHTSA (safety) standards, requiring certification or modification, which can be difficult and costly. The easiest route is the "25-Year Rule," exempting older vehicles from many standards, but you still need proper U.S. Customs and Border Protection (CBP) paperwork, import duties, and state-level registration.

Q:How much to ship furniture to New Zealand?
Costs to Ship to New Zealand from USA For a 20ft container, prices generally range from $6,500 to $7,500 from the West Coast (LA, Seattle) and $14,000 to $16,000 from the East Coast (New York, Miami). A 40ft container typically costs $12,000 to $13,500 from the West Coast and $25,000 to $30,000 from the East Coast.

Q:Can I ship wooden furniture to New Zealand?
Your wood products can be imported into New Zealand when the requirements of the IHS for your wood product are met. You'll also need to check with other agencies, like the New Zealand Customs Service, whether there is anything else you need to do to import your wood products.

Q:How much does it cost to ship a piano internationally?
On average, you'll pay between $2,000 to $5,000 for overseas shipping of an upright piano. This price typically includes basic packing, transportation, and standard insurance. However, costs fluctuate significantly based on the specific destination and chosen shipping method.
Q:How much do piano movers cost in Wellington?
Local piano move in Wellington average cost of $200-$500 and long-distance piano move in New Zealand average cost of $800-$2,000.

Q:How much would it cost to ship something to New Zealand?
Shipping to New Zealand costs vary widely, from around $18-$30 for small, light items (1-2 lbs) via budget services like FedEx International Connect or USPS First-Class/Priority to $70-$90 for 10 lb packages, with much higher rates for heavy or bulky items, using couriers like UPS, DHL, or sea freight for large shipments (container costs ~$6,500+ from West Coast). Expect to pay more for faster delivery and less for slower, tracked options, with rates depending heavily on weight, dimensions, speed, and carrier.
